Steven Gerrard confesses he now ‘regrets’ his quick exit from Rangers but cites lack of Ibrox board backing

Steven Gerrard has admitted for the first time that he harbours regrets about leaving Rangers when he did.

The Liverpool icon led the Ibrox club to the Scottish title in his third full season in Glasgow only to quit for Aston Villa in November 2021.

Citing a lack of backing which culminated in Rangers losing a Champions League play-off to Malmo that summer, Gerrard was unrepentant at the time about abruptly leaving Ibrox for a return to English football.

Speaking on The Overlap podcast, however, he expressed regret that he did not stay longer in his first managerial job.

‘I regret doing it now, sitting here. I didn’t at the time,’ he said.

‘Also, the conversations with Rangers after we won it, the recruitment and the finance chats that we were having, didn’t feel like Rangers were ready to go again.

‘It was a bit more of a like, “oh, let’s settle this and fix that and do that”. The promises weren’t as strong as what I thought they would be.

‘Then the Premier League offer and opportunity comes in, it’s tough. It’s tough to say no to Villa, a great club. I have nothing bad to say about them.’

Gerrard, who was subsequently sacked by Villa and Saudi Pro-League side Al-Ettifaq, also revealed that he would ‘turn a blind eye’ to Alfredo Morelos at Rangers as he spoke about the challenge of managing the Colombian striker.

The forward scored 17 goals in the season when Rangers claimed the Premiership title to stop Celtic winning 10-in-a-row.

But his lack of discipline off the park held him back with Gerrard admitting that he had to bring in Jermain Defoe and Kemar Roofe because he couldn’t rely in the South American.

‘Morelos at Rangers was tough to manage,’ he recalled.

‘Maverick behaviours. He’d bend the rules.

‘When you’re going into a job, you want to try and set rules and have values of your team and stuff like that.

‘Sometimes you’d have to bite your tongue and turn a blind eye to one or two, it’s just trying to not get caught by the players when you’re doing it.

‘But yeah, he was important to Rangers and I knew he was so important. I knew the time would come where I could get into a place where he’s maybe less important.

‘That’s why I brought Jermain Defoe in. That’s why I brought Kemar Roofe in. Because when he was having these periods, where he would be challenging or break your rules and your values, Defoe and Kemar Roofe were itching to play and they were as good as him.’
